which best describes the type of government england had in the period before restoration?\no theocratic\no foreign dictatorship\no absolutist\no military dictatorship
Answer
Brief Explanations:
Before the Restoration in England (1660), during the Inter - regnum period after the execution of Charles I in 1649, Oliver Cromwell established a military - dominated government. After the end of the English Civil Wars, Cromwell's rule was characterized by military force and control, making it a military dictatorship. It was not a theocratic government as religion was not the sole basis of rule. It was not a foreign dictatorship as it was an internal English power structure. And it was not an absolutist monarchy as the monarchy had been abolished during this time.
Answer:
military dictatorship
